Massive Search Underway for Missing 74-Year-Old Man on Lake St. Clair After Falling from Boat
A large-scale water rescue operation is currently underway on Lake St. Clair in Grosse Pointe Shores, Michigan, as multiple law enforcement and rescue agencies search for a 74-year-old man who reportedly fell overboard from a boat. The incident occurred Saturday evening, with the emergency call being reported around 7 p.m. Authorities have focused their search efforts on the area between the Grosse Pointe Yacht Club and Grosse Pointe Farms Pier Park. A woman who was on the vessel called 911 after she could no longer locate the man in the water. The vessel involved has been described as a large white boat flying a Canadian flag. Multiple rescue boats have been deployed, and a helicopter is assisting in the aerial search. As of late Saturday night, the search remains active, and no additional information regarding the man's condition or whereabouts has been released.
